Some chieftains of the All Progressives Congress (APC) in Oyo State have called for fervent prayers to an end to the spate of deaths in the state.

They made the calls in separate statements on Friday in Ibadan following the sudden death in the UK of Angela, wife of Sen. Teslim Folarin, APC-Oyo Central.

“Madam Angela was a great wife of Ibadanland. Her death came at a time her husband needs her support.`I call on the teeming indigenes of Ibadanland and Oyo State as a whole to devote time for prayers for the state,” he said. Also, Dr Olusola Ayandele, a renowned businessman and APC Chieftain, commiserated with Sen. Folarin over the wife’s death.

The Ibarapa-born politician said the death of prominent people across the state in recent times called for fervent prayers.
